If you find it annoying that the Windows Explorer Icon on the taskbar always opens with the Libraries then there’s an easy way to change the behaviour.
- Right click on the Explorer icon
- Right click on Windows Explorer
- Select properties
- Input at the end of the target field “/e,” without the quotes so that you get the following line:
”%windir%\explorer.exe /e,” - You’re done. Explorer will now always open in the My Computer view.
